How they compare
Puerto Rico currently reports 27,820 constant 2015 US$ against 6,959 constant 2015 US$ in Europe & Central Asia (IDA & IBRD countries), a difference of 20,861 constant 2015 US$.
That makes Puerto Rico's figure about 4.0 times Europe & Central Asia (IDA & IBRD countries)'s.
Across all 30 years both countries report, Puerto Rico has been ahead every year.
Europe & Central Asia (IDA & IBRD countries) ranks 11th and Puerto Rico ranks 10th of 42 groups.
Puerto Rico has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

About this data
This field includes expenditure on goods and services by the Household and NPISH sector for the direct satisfaction of human needs or wants, whether individual or collective. The core indicator has been divided by the general population to achieve a per capita estimate.This indicator is expressed in constant prices, meaning the series has been adjusted to account for price changes over time. The reference year for this adjustment is 2015.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
